If we desired to estimate the average mechanical aptitude of a large population of workers, how large a random sample would we need to be able to assert with a probability of 0.95 that the sample mean will be within 2 points of the population (true) mean? Assuming that it is known from past experience with similar data that σ = 16.

Answer: 246

Step-by-step explanation:

As per given description , we have

Population standard deviation: [tex]\sigma=16[/tex]

Critical value for 95% confidence = [tex]z_{\alpha/2}=1.96[/tex]

margin of error : E= 2

Formula to find the required sample size : -

[tex]n=(\dfrac{z_{\alpha/2}\sigma}{E})^2\\\\=(\dfrac{1.96\times16}{2})^2\\\\=245.8624\approx246[/tex]

Hence, the required minimum sample =246
